Abruzzo – An important milestone has been reached by the regional Independent Evaluation Body (OIV) and the *Service for Innovation in Tenders and Contracts*, based in the Department of Resources, led by *Councillor Mario Quaglieri*. Thanks to the implementation of a new digital system and the efficiency of administrative processes, it was possible to anticipate the closing of the performance cycle with respect to national legal deadlines and by a semester with respect to previous years.

The decision to automate some key processes of the performance management system has in fact made it possible to reduce processing times, minimize errors, historicize the data and improve the precision of the assessments.

“What we have achieved is the result of a clear vision and great teamwork. Our strategy has been based on technological innovation, which has proven to be a determining factor in achieving the objectives set for the year 2023 and in continuously starting the 2024 programming. We are proud to be able to offer citizens an administration that is more efficient and transparent every year”, declared the *Councillor Mario Quaglieri*.

“The coordination between the various departments and the continuous training of the staff have guaranteed the definition of more structured targets and full achievement in almost all areas. Working in phases, indicators, timetables allows us to better address complex projects, such as the PNRR and the integrated plan”, confirms *Eng. Lisa Zanardo*, who chairs the Regional Evaluation Body.
